How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hoboken?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Hoboken Studio Apartments | $3,774 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
Hoboken 1 Bedroom Apartments | $4,338 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
Hoboken 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,736 | $1,725 | $10,000+ |
Hoboken 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,753 | $1,850 | $10,000+ |
Hoboken 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,523 | $1,450 | $10,000+ |
Hoboken 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,216 | $1,625 | $7,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Hoboken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Hoboken with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Hoboken is at 812 New York listed at $2,000.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Hoboken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Hoboken is $5,736.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Hoboken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hoboken is a 1,874 square feet unit starting from $5,735 at Cast Iron Lofts.
What is the average size for Hoboken 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Hoboken is currently 1,046 sq ft.
